Back to Blog

Free invoicing app

Send invoices in seconds, track payments, and stay on top of your cash flow — all from your phone with the Invoice24 mobile app.

Trusted by 3,000,000+ businesses worldwide

Download on the App StoreGet it on Google Play

What Are the Most Important Invoice Fields Clients Look For?

invoice24 Team
January 12, 2026

Invoice fields determine whether you get paid fast or face delays. This guide explains the essential business, client, PO, line item, tax, and payment fields clients expect, common mistakes that block approval, and how using a structured invoicing app like invoice24 helps streamline workflows and speed up payments globally today.

Why Invoice Fields Matter More Than You Think

Invoices look simple on the surface: a document that says what was delivered, how much it costs, and when it’s due. But for clients—especially busy finance teams, procurement managers, and business owners—an invoice is also a compliance document, a record for reporting, and a trigger for payment workflows. That means the fields on your invoice aren’t just “nice to have.” They’re the difference between getting paid quickly and getting stuck in the dreaded “missing information” loop.

If your invoice is missing a key field, your client may need to email you, request a revised invoice, or put the payment on hold until their internal checks are satisfied. Even when you’ve done the work perfectly, the invoice can become the bottleneck. The good news: most invoice delays come down to a predictable set of fields that clients consistently look for.

This guide breaks down the most important invoice fields clients expect, why each one matters, and how to present them clearly. Along the way, you’ll see how invoice24—your free invoicing app—helps you include these fields automatically, keep everything consistent, and send professional invoices that clients can approve and pay with minimal friction.

1) Business Identity Fields: Who Is Billing?

Clients need to know exactly who is issuing the invoice. This isn’t just about branding; it’s about due diligence and bookkeeping accuracy. Clear business identity fields reduce confusion and help clients match invoices to vendors already in their systems.

Legal Business Name

Clients often process payments based on the legal entity name, not the trading name. If your invoice shows a different name than the one on your contract or vendor setup form, it can trigger an internal verification step.

Business Address

A complete billing address can be required for tax documentation and compliance, especially when the client needs to show where the vendor is registered. Even in jurisdictions where it isn’t strictly mandatory, it signals legitimacy and makes vendor records easier to maintain.

Contact Details

Include an email address and phone number (or at least an email). Clients may need to ask about purchase order matching, project codes, or line item clarifications. A visible contact route reduces delays.

Business Registration Numbers (When Applicable)

Depending on your location and your client’s requirements, you may need to include a company registration number, a business ID, or a similar identifier. Many clients want this on every invoice for vendor verification.

With invoice24, you can store your business profile once—legal name, address, contact details, and any registration identifiers—then reuse it consistently across every invoice. That consistency helps clients trust your invoices and reduces back-and-forth.

2) Client Identity Fields: Who Is Being Billed?

It sounds obvious, but incorrect client details are a frequent cause of invoice rejection. Large organizations may have multiple divisions, billing addresses, and legal entities. If the wrong name or address is used, the invoice may not be payable.

Client Legal Name

Clients typically pay invoices against the legal entity that signed the agreement. If you invoice a brand name or a different subsidiary, accounts payable may require a corrected invoice.

Client Billing Address

Some clients require invoices to be addressed to a specific location, department, or accounts payable unit. Clear billing information helps route the invoice correctly.

Attention Line / Department

Adding an “Attention” line (e.g., “Attn: Accounts Payable” or “Attn: Jane Smith, Procurement”) can speed approvals. It’s a simple field that makes a big difference in larger companies.

invoice24 makes it easy to save clients as contacts so you can select the right client profile and avoid typos. Using saved client data also means your invoices remain consistent month after month, which clients appreciate.

3) Invoice Identification Fields: The Keys Clients Use to Track You

Clients receive many invoices, and their systems rely on identifiers to track them. These fields are essential for matching your invoice to contracts, projects, and prior payments.

Invoice Number (Unique and Sequential)

The invoice number is the primary reference clients use to track, approve, and pay. It should be unique, and ideally sequential for your own recordkeeping. Duplicate invoice numbers can cause confusion, payment duplication fears, or outright rejection.

Invoice Date

Invoice date affects payment terms, accounting periods, and sometimes tax reporting. Some clients cannot process invoices without a clearly stated date.

Due Date

Clients look for an explicit due date, not just “Net 30,” because it removes ambiguity. A due date also helps the payer prioritize and schedule outgoing payments.

Reference / Project Code

Many clients require a reference: a project code, ticket number, engagement ID, or contract reference. Without it, the invoice may not be assignable internally, which can delay approval.

invoice24 supports automatic invoice numbering and lets you add custom reference fields so you can match your client’s internal workflow. If your client needs a project code on every invoice, you can include it reliably without retyping it each time.

4) Purchase Order (PO) Fields: Critical for Many Businesses

If your client uses purchase orders, PO-related fields are often the single most important factor in getting paid quickly. Many accounts payable departments will not approve an invoice without a valid PO number.

PO Number

The PO number enables “three-way matching” (PO, receipt, and invoice). If the PO number is missing or incorrect, the invoice may be blocked automatically by the client’s system.

PO Line References (When Required)

Some organizations need invoices that match PO lines precisely. This can mean referencing specific line IDs, product codes, or service categories that mirror the PO.

invoice24 helps you add PO numbers prominently and consistently. If you invoice recurring work for the same PO, you can reuse client and project details without repetitive setup, reducing mistakes.

5) Line Item Fields: What Exactly Was Delivered?

Clients want detail that is clear enough to justify payment but not so cluttered that it’s confusing. The right line item fields also help your client categorize expenses correctly.

Item or Service Description

Each line should explain what was delivered in plain language. Avoid vague labels like “Work performed” unless the client explicitly prefers it. A strong description helps the approver understand the value quickly.

Quantity and Unit

Quantities matter for both goods and services. Services might be “hours,” “days,” “sessions,” or “deliverables.” Clients look for a measurable basis that supports the amount billed.

Unit Price / Rate

Showing the unit rate builds trust. Many clients compare invoice lines to the contracted rate or statement of work. When the rate is visible, approvals move faster.

Line Total

Line totals reduce calculation steps for the client and prevent disputes. Even if the client’s system recalculates totals, clearly showing them improves readability.

Dates of Service (When Relevant)

For recurring services, consulting, retainers, or maintenance, date ranges can be a must. Clients often need to know the billing period to ensure they’re not paying twice for the same time window.

invoice24 makes line items easy to build, copy, and customize. If you send similar invoices each month, you can create consistent line item structures that clients recognize instantly.

6) Totals and Calculation Fields: The Money Section Clients Verify

The totals area is where clients focus their final checks. Even if the rest of the invoice is perfect, unclear totals can trigger questions or disputes.

Subtotal

The subtotal shows the sum before taxes and discounts. Clients use it to validate calculations and to categorize expenses that may exclude tax.

Discounts (If Applicable)

If you apply discounts, make them explicit. Clients want to see the discount type (percentage or fixed amount) and how it affects the total. Hidden discounts can complicate approvals.

Tax Rate and Tax Amount

Tax presentation should be precise: rate, taxable base (when relevant), and final tax amount. Clients want to confirm the tax is applied correctly, especially if they reclaim it or report it.

Total Amount Due

This should be prominent. Clients appreciate when the total due is easy to find and unambiguous.

Currency

If you bill internationally, currency is not optional. Even domestic clients may require explicit currency labeling to avoid errors in multi-currency systems.

invoice24 helps keep your totals consistent and readable. By handling calculations reliably and presenting them clearly, invoice24 reduces the chance of client disputes and speeds up approvals.

7) Payment Terms: When and How Should the Client Pay?

Clients want payment expectations stated clearly. Payment terms aren’t just “Net 30.” They include the due date, payment methods, and any early payment incentives or late payment rules.

Payment Term (e.g., Net 15, Net 30)

Clients often record terms in their systems. Including them on the invoice prevents misunderstandings and supports contract compliance.

Due Date (Again, Make It Explicit)

Even if you include “Net 30,” it’s best practice to include a due date. Many clients prefer it, and it reduces debate about when the clock started.

Accepted Payment Methods

Make it easy for your client to pay. If you accept bank transfer, card, or other methods, list them clearly. If a method is not acceptable, don’t imply it is.

invoice24 is built to support professional invoices that clearly state terms and payment instructions, which helps clients act quickly rather than asking follow-up questions.

8) Bank and Remittance Fields: Where Should the Money Go?

This section is critical. Clients want confidence that payment will go to the right place, and they need information formatted correctly for their payment system.

Bank Account Name

The account name should match your business identity. Mismatched account names can trigger payment holds for fraud prevention.

Account Number / IBAN

The exact format depends on region. International clients commonly expect IBAN, and sometimes domestic clients do too. Mistyped numbers are a common cause of delayed payments, so accuracy matters.

Sort Code / Routing Number

Bank transfers often require local routing identifiers. Omitting them can lead to failed transfers or manual handling by the payer.

SWIFT/BIC (For International Payments)

If clients pay from abroad, SWIFT/BIC speeds processing and reduces confusion.

Remittance Advice Instructions

Some businesses ask clients to include the invoice number as the payment reference. This helps you match incoming payments to invoices quickly and prevents disputes.

invoice24 allows you to store your payment details and reuse them safely, so you don’t retype sensitive information each time. Consistency here is a major trust builder for clients.

9) Tax Compliance Fields: What Clients Need for Their Records

Tax requirements vary widely, but clients often have strict rules about what must appear on an invoice. Even if you’re not required by law to include every field, your client’s finance team may require them for internal compliance.

Tax Identification Number (When Required)

If you are registered for VAT/GST or similar, clients may need your tax ID to reclaim tax or to comply with reporting obligations.

Client Tax Identification (Sometimes Required)

Some jurisdictions or client policies require the client’s tax ID on invoices, especially for B2B transactions. Including it can prevent rework.

Tax Breakdown by Rate (If Multiple Rates Apply)

If you apply different tax rates to different items, clients may need a breakdown. This can be important for accurate reporting and auditing.

invoice24 supports clean, structured invoices that can include tax fields where needed. Keeping these details consistent helps clients trust that your invoices will stand up to scrutiny.

10) Status and Context Fields: Helping Clients Understand the Invoice

These fields aren’t always required, but they often speed up approvals and reduce misunderstandings.

Invoice Title or Purpose

Examples include “Deposit Invoice,” “Progress Invoice,” “Final Invoice,” or “Monthly Retainer.” Clients like knowing how this invoice fits into the overall project.

Period Covered

For recurring services, include “Billing period: 1–31 January” or similar. It helps clients verify they’re paying for the correct timeframe.

Delivery or Completion Date

For goods or milestone-based services, clients may want a delivery date or completion date for audit trails.

invoice24 makes it simple to add these contextual fields so your client can approve quickly without emailing you for clarification.

11) Legal and Policy Fields: Protecting Both Sides

Clients often want terms that clarify what happens if payment is late, what the scope of the invoice is, and how disputes are handled. While you should keep this section concise, it can prevent complications.

Payment Late Fee Policy (If You Apply One)

If your contract allows late fees, stating them clearly can reduce late payment risk. Some clients require that any late fee policy be stated on the invoice to be enforceable.

Notes and Additional Terms

This area can include short, practical statements like “Thank you for your business” or “Please include the invoice number on payment reference.” Avoid lengthy legal text unless required.

Privacy and Data Handling (When Relevant)

If you handle sensitive data or regulated services, some clients appreciate a brief compliance note. Keep it short and aligned with your contract.

invoice24 gives you space for notes and terms while keeping the invoice layout clean. You can create a consistent standard note that appears on every invoice without rewriting it.

12) Proof and Attachment Fields: Supporting Documents Clients May Need

Some clients pay only when an invoice includes supporting documentation. Even if it’s not always required, being prepared helps you get paid faster.

Timesheets or Work Logs

For hourly work, a timesheet summary can reduce questions. Some clients need it for approval.

Delivery Notes or Proof of Delivery

For goods or on-site services, proof can be essential.

Signed Acceptance or Milestone Approval

Project-based work sometimes requires a sign-off. If you have it, referencing it on the invoice (or attaching it) can speed payment.

With invoice24, you can keep invoices structured and professional, and when attachments are part of your workflow, you can ensure the invoice itself still includes every field clients need at a glance.

13) Formatting Fields: The Hidden “Field” Clients React To

Clients don’t just look for fields—they look for clarity. Two invoices can contain identical information, but the one with better formatting gets approved faster.

Clear Layout

Clients prefer invoices with predictable sections: vendor details, client details, invoice metadata, line items, totals, and payment instructions. When these are consistent, finance teams can process invoices quickly.

Readable Fonts and Spacing

Dense invoices slow people down. Proper spacing, consistent alignment, and a clean hierarchy make the document easier to review.

Prominent Total and Due Date

Clients should not have to hunt for the total amount due or the due date. Make both easy to see.

Consistent File Naming

While not technically on the invoice page, file naming matters. Many clients prefer something like “Invoice-1042-YourBusiness.pdf” so it can be stored and retrieved easily.

invoice24 is designed to generate clean, professional invoices with all the core fields positioned where clients expect them. That reduces friction and gives your invoice the “ready to approve” look that accelerates payment.

14) The Most Common Invoice Field Mistakes That Delay Payment

Knowing what clients look for is half the battle. The other half is avoiding the mistakes that cause invoices to be rejected or delayed.

Missing or Incorrect PO Number

This is one of the biggest causes of delayed payment in B2B environments. If your client uses POs, treat the PO number as mandatory.

Inconsistent Business Name vs. Bank Details

If your invoice name doesn’t match your bank account name, clients may pause payment for fraud checks. Keep identity details consistent.

Unclear Line Item Descriptions

Vague descriptions slow approvals. Give enough detail for a manager to recognize the work without needing extra context.

Math Errors

Even small calculation mistakes can lead to invoice rejection. Automated, consistent calculations reduce this risk significantly.

No Due Date

Some clients default to their longest term if a due date is missing. Others will ask you to reissue the invoice. Either way, it delays payment.

invoice24 helps you avoid these errors by keeping key fields consistent, guiding you through standard invoice structure, and supporting accurate totals.

15) A Practical Checklist of Invoice Fields Clients Commonly Expect

Here’s a quick, practical list you can use to sanity-check your invoices before sending them. Not every client requires every field, but these are the most common “approval essentials.”

Vendor details: legal name, address, email/phone, registration numbers (if applicable), tax ID (if applicable)

Client details: legal name, billing address, attention/department, client tax ID (if required)

Invoice metadata: invoice number, invoice date, due date, terms (Net 15/30), project reference

PO details: PO number (and line references if required)

Line items: description, quantity, unit, unit price/rate, line totals, service dates/billing period

Totals: subtotal, discounts, tax breakdown, total due, currency

Payment instructions: account name, account number/IBAN, routing/sort code, SWIFT/BIC (if needed), payment reference instructions

Notes: short notes, late fee policy (if applicable), any required compliance statements

Using invoice24 makes this checklist far easier to meet consistently. Instead of building invoices from scratch each time, you can rely on saved business and client profiles, structured invoice templates, and repeatable fields that minimize mistakes.

16) Why Clients Prefer Invoices Created with a Dedicated App

Clients don’t typically care which tool you use—until it affects their workload. When invoices come in inconsistent formats, missing fields, or with unclear totals, the client’s finance team has to do extra work. That can lead to slower approvals and a lower priority for your invoice compared to those that are “easy to process.”

Dedicated invoicing apps help standardize key fields and reduce common errors. They also make it easier for you to issue corrected invoices quickly if a client requests a format adjustment. This is where invoice24 shines: it’s free, focused on the fields clients care about, and built to produce professional invoices without complicated setup.

Even if you’ve used other invoice tools before, invoice24 is an easy upgrade because it prioritizes the basics that actually influence payment speed: consistent business identity fields, clear invoice numbers and dates, structured line items, correct totals, and clear payment instructions. When those foundations are solid, your invoices move smoothly through approval.

17) How invoice24 Helps You Get Paid Faster

Getting paid faster often comes down to removing reasons for delay. invoice24 supports that goal by making it easy to create invoices that clients can approve without follow-up questions. Here are a few ways it helps in practical terms:

Consistency Across Every Invoice

When your invoices always include the same core fields in the same places, clients process them faster. invoice24 keeps your business profile and formatting consistent so every invoice looks familiar and trustworthy.

Fewer Manual Errors

Manual invoicing invites mistakes: incorrect totals, missing dates, typos in account numbers, or inconsistent naming. invoice24 reduces retyping and encourages complete, structured invoices.

Professional Presentation Without Extra Effort

First impressions matter. A clean invoice signals that you run a professional operation and respect the client’s processes. invoice24 makes professional formatting the default rather than something you have to design.

Client-Friendly Details Where They Matter

From due dates to PO numbers to project references, invoice24 supports the fields that clients actually use to route and approve invoices. That means fewer “please reissue” requests and more on-time payments.

18) Final Thoughts: Build Invoices for Your Client’s Workflow

The fastest way to improve your cash flow isn’t always raising rates or chasing payments more aggressively. Often, it’s making your invoices easier to approve. Clients look for specific fields because those fields connect your invoice to their internal systems: vendor records, purchase orders, projects, and payment runs.

If you include the key invoice fields consistently—business and client identity, invoice number and dates, line item clarity, totals, tax details, and precise payment instructions—you remove obstacles between “invoice received” and “payment sent.”

invoice24 is built to help you do exactly that. Because it’s a free invoice app designed around the practical requirements clients expect, it helps you issue clean, complete invoices quickly and confidently. When your invoices consistently pass client checks the first time, you spend less time fixing paperwork and more time doing the work that earns revenue.

Free invoicing app

Send invoices in seconds, track payments, and stay on top of your cash flow — all from your phone with the Invoice24 mobile app.

Trusted by 3,000,000+ businesses worldwide

Download on the App StoreGet it on Google Play